Powerball Hall of Fame Ultimate Tailgate Party Promotion Rules

Overview

1.         This promotion will run from 5:00 a.m. (C.T.) on November 11, 2013 until 11:59 p.m. (C.T.) on February 8, 2014.

2.         MVP Club players will receive a contest entry for every purchase over $10 of Powerball. 

How To Play:

During the promotion, every Powerball purchase of $10 or more on one ticket will generate an entry voucher ticket(voucher). On the voucher there will be a seven-digit prize voucher number. Players may enter thru their MVP Club membership at www.nelottery.com . Players must enter the seven- digit prize voucher number at www.nelottery.com. Only those voucher numbers entered thru their MVP Club membership at www.nelottery.com are eligible to win. To enter players must provide all required information to complete the entry. In addition, players must retain the voucher ticket for prize verification. As an alternative to the above, the Nebraska Lottery may institute a separate method of verification for instances when vouchers were unavailable.

Players will receive one entry voucher thru February 8 for each ticket of $10 or more purchased. All purchases between $10-19 on the same ticket will receive one entry voucher, purchases between $20-29 on the same ticket will receive two entry vouchers,etc. Players will have until February 13th at 11:59pm to enter at www.nelottery.com, with the grand prize drawing taking place on February 14th.

3. Hall of Fame Tailgate Party:

A single drawing will be held on February 14, 2014. All entries received from November 11 thru February 13th will be eligible.  Winners will be contacted by a representative of the Nebraska lottery to complete the verification process. Players can win only one prize in this promotion.

The Trip Prize is a five-day, four-night trip for the prizewinner and three (3) guests to Cleveland, Ohio.

 The trip includes:

  • (i) round trip coach class airfare for up to four (4) or $1,000 per prizewinner if the prizewinner, including all guests, elects for self-transportation;
  • (ii) all ground transfers between the destination airport and hotel;
  •  (iii) up to two rooms (deluxe accommodations) (double occupancy) for four (4) nights;
  •  (iv) up to two (2) meals per day;
  •  (v) five hundred dollars ($500) spending money for the prizewinner.

The Trip Prize also includes admission to a private tailgate party event for the prizewinner and up to three (3) guests to be held on or about May 2, 2014, at the International Exposition Center in Cleveland.  The tailgate event will be attended by approximately 100 inducted members of the Pro Football Hall of Fame (each an “HOF Member”).  The prize winner and guests will dine with one of the HOF Members and have the opportunity to play a series of tournament games with another HOF member.

Cash Event Prizes: On or about May 2, 2014, MDI will host an event at the International Exposition in Cleveland, Ohio (the Cash Event”), which will provide each of the 200 prizewinners of the Trip Prize an opportunity to win a $25,000 cash prize with the odds of winning at 1 in 50. In the event that the prizewinner does not win the $25,000 cash prize, the prizewinner will be awarded with a $1,000 cash prize. In the event that the prizewinner wins the $25,000 cash prize, the prizewinner will be awarded an opportunity to win an additional $1,000,000 prize with the odds of winning at no less than 1 in 1,000.

  • Pursuant to Neb. Rev. Stat. § 9-810(5), prior to the payment of any lottery prize in excess of five hundred dollars for a winning lottery ticket presented for redemption to the Lottery, including applicable prize provided in this promotion, the Lottery shall check the name and social security number of the winner with a list provided by the Department of Revenue of people identified as having an outstanding state tax liability and a list of people certified by the Department of Health and Human Services as owing a debt as defined in section 77-27,161 (the “certified debt”). The Lottery shall credit any such lottery prize against any outstanding state tax liability or certified debt owed by such winner and the balance of such prize amount, if any, shall be paid to the winner by the Lottery. Any such credit of a lottery prize against a state tax liability or certified debt is collectively referred to as an “offset.”

If the state tax liability or certified debt is $500 or less, the offset will be credited against the cash prize portion of the Trip Prize, but all other components of the Trip Prize will remain unaffected.

If the state tax liability or certified debt is greater than $500, MDI will provide a cash equivalent of the Trip Prize, which will be an amount determined by MDI in its sole discretion, which amount will not be subject to appeal by the prizewinner, and which amount will not include the value of any state or federal tax (collectively referred to as the “Cash Equivalent”).  The offset will be credited against the Cash Equivalent and, when applicable, any further prize awarded during the Cash Event.  As an alternative, the prizewinner may elect to pay the full amount of the state tax liability or certified debt in the amount and in the manner as determined by the Lottery in its sole discretion.  If the Lottery determines the full amount of the state tax liability or certified debt has been paid in the manner as prescribed by the Lottery, the prizewinner will receive the Trip Prize.
